Begguya Expedition launches!
Native Alaskan’s still refer to Mt. Hunter by its native name Begguya, meaning “Denali’s Child.” Towering 7000 feet above the Kahiltna Glacier, Begguya is the steepest and most technical of the three great peaks in the Denali National Park. Begguya holds both a north summit (14,573 feet) and a south summit (13,966 feet).
